After the third meeting of the Minimum Wage Determination Commission, Türk-İş Vice President Ağar responded to a reporter's question, "Has the figure been finalized?" with irritation, saying, "Stop asking the same question. If we state a figure, we won't be able to handle this. Go ask either the employer or the government."

The 3rd meeting of the Minimum Wage Determination Commission has concluded. During the meeting, representatives of workers and employers continued discussions on general economic conditions and living standards.

NUMBERS HAVE NOT BEEN DISCUSSED AGAIN

After the meeting, Türk-İş Vice President Ağar, who faced the press, stated that the issue of numbers was not brought up again during the discussion.

"GO ASK THE GOVERNMENT ABOUT THE NUMBER"

Reacting to journalists who were asking about the minimum wage figure, Ağar said, "Stop asking the same question over and over. If we mention a number, we won't be able to handle this issue. There are many people in the public making various claims about numbers, and these are nothing but distractions. There is no point in putting the public in expectation. Go ask either the employer or the government about the number," he said.
